To Celebrate Barbi's 50th Anniversary Mattel is offering this Bathing Suit Barbi for $3. This was the price of Barbi back in 1959. This offer is going until March 14. It is unknown wether stores will be stocking up on anymore of these Barbi's. Most started out with only a handful to giveaway. Sort of sounds like Black Friday all over again! While pregnant with my first I worked as a Teachers Aide in kindergarten. I noticed that no matter how wonderful the teacher was, if the parents didn't do their part to teach their child at home then the child would begin to fall behind the other students. I didn't want that to happen with my own children. Now that my oldest is four I have been trying to find the appropriate approach in helping my son. This has has been a harder task then I thought.
"Let's Get Ready For Kindergarten" and "Let's Get Ready For First Grade" has really helped direct me to the best teaching method. One of our struggles has been spelling his name correctly. He knows which letters to use, but didn't seem the know the difference between upper and lower case. He also has struggled getting the letters in the right order. Some of the first pages included a list of all upper and lower case letters. This has really helped my son differentiate between the two. The next page
had all the letters mixed up. This gave my son the chance to search for the letters he needed. He is a lot more familiar with the upper and lower case letters. He can even spell his name in order out load without mixing up the letters. I give much credit to "Let's Get Ready For Kindergarten". My son is recognizing numbers and now working on days of the week. He loves his book and the activities. "Let's Get Ready For Kindergarten" is great for all types of learners and each page is made so that you can use dry-erase markers on them. Allowing your child to use a more hands on approach for learning. "Let's Get Ready For Kindergarten" and "Let's Get Ready For First Grade" is also available in an english and spanish version.

Are you looking for the perfect Easter basket that will last years to come? You are going to love this shop. I was so impressed with LaDesigns2 fabric baskets that I had to do an interview. Here is what I learned.

Mama Snow-"What do you sell in your Etsy shop?"
Lee Anne- "I sell handbags, holiday and gift baskets, key fobs and pin cushions so far! I am always thinking up new ways to use my fabric stash!"

Mama Snow-"How long have you been sewing and creating?"
Lee Anee-"I have been sewing since I was very young about 40 years. My mother taught me!"

Mama Snow-"Since it is Easter and you have a wonderful collection of baskets, what got you inspired to create custom baskets?"
Lee Anne-"My own children inspire me daily! Once when I was sewing a purse around Halloween, my daughter who was 8 at the time said, why don't you make me a trick or treat basket? I did and wound up making all her friends one too! So, that was the beginning of the baskets!"

Mama Snow-"What motivated you to to sell your beautiful work?"
Lee Anne-"Well, I used to teach full time before my kids were born. After that, I was a stay at home mom. I have always loved to sew for my kids. Money was tight and all my friends said you should be selling these creations, so I got started on Ebay and then Etsy.

Finding the perfect Easter toy to add to your child's basket can be a pain. Espcially with all the lead paint and recall scares. Tactiile Baby was created for this reason. I asked the Colleen, the owner of Tactile Baby, to share some more information about her and her store. This is what she had to say.

"I was born with the DIY gene. Even as a young girl I would go shopping for clothes and instinctively think to myself "I could make that". I learned to sew, knit and embroider when I was still in Elementary School (thanks to my talented grandmother's patient instruction).

Of course when I found out I was pregnant I went about designing a nursery. When I couldn't find any bedding I liked, it was a no brainer, I'd make my own. Well, when I was done with the bedding I moved on to a wall quilt, and a wall mural. When we couldn't find a dresser we liked we, (my husband and I), built one ourselves.

My son's first Christmas, 2007, was marked by a widly publicized lead paint scare. Each day, it seemed to me, a new toy was being recalled. My son was at the age, 9 months, where everything was going into his mouth, so in a effort to ease our concerns my husband and I decided that we would make all his gifts.

I think what makes Tactile Baby unique is that nearly all of the products I produce were first envisioned as things my son would use, and in fact, he does have one of nearly everything in my product line. A mother's care, concern and eye for the tiniest of details goes into every design."
